I ordered a brushroll on ebay that was Quаltex. The end caps did not fit properly. What i mean by the profile is that  the angle was wrong on the side brush. This meant that when fitted the rear would stick up and prevent the soleplate from going on.
 I then purchased some brushroll end caps that were electrupart and the were made to be used with a semi circular axle. So as far as i am concerned all non genuine end caps for the dc04 will not fit properly.

Electrue part only fit Electrue parts. I recall the half moon ends on those.

Qtex ones will swap with genuine, and we have never had an issue with them or had anyone complain about them. Had an issue existed with them generally, I would have brought it up with the MD of Qtex and he would have fixed it as its such a fast moving line and he is responsive to feedback.

Sounds to me like you had a dodgy one or a second. Unless you saw something I never did.
